Milad Jalai (Persian: میلاد جلالی) is an Iranian Football player who currently plays for Iranian football club in the Iran Pro League.

Club career[]

Malavan[]

He started his career with Malavan youth levels. He promoted to first team by Nosrat Irandoost in summer 2014.[1] He made his debut for Malavan in 2014–15 Iran Pro League against Sepahan as a substitute for Mahyar Zahmatkesh.[2]
